UFC Legend Cain Velasquez Sentenced to Five Years for Attempted Murder

Cain Velasquez has been sentenced after a shocking case. Credit: Getty

UFC legend Cain Velasquez has been sentenced to five years in jail after pleading no contest to attempted murder. The two-time heavyweight champion, 42, faced a lengthy legal battle following a high-speed car chase three years ago.

The Shocking Incident

Prosecutors initially sought a 30-year sentence for Velasquez. The incident involved a car chase that spanned 11 miles and resulted in a shooting. Velasquez was accused of firing several shots into a vehicle carrying Harry Goularte, who was accused of molesting Velasquez’s then four-year-old son on multiple occasions.

The Legal Proceedings

The sentencing took place at the Santa Clara County Hall of Justice in San Jose, concluding a saga marked by court delays. Velasquez faced 10 charges, including attempted murder, stemming from the incident. During the chase, Goularte, his mother, and stepfather Paul Bender were in the vehicle. Bender suffered non-life-threatening injuries from a gunshot wound to his arm.

Velasquez’s Statement

Velasquez’s defense team argued for probation and consideration of the time he had already served. In a statement to The Kyle Kingsbury Podcast, Velasquez acknowledged his actions:

From what I can say as far as myself, the way that I handled things, that was not the way to do it. We cannot put the law in our own hands.

Velasquez also expressed recognition of the broader impact of his behavior, stating that he would accept his punishment.

Velasquez’s Career and Legacy

Velasquez retired from MMA in 2019 and later ventured into wrestling, most recently with Lucha Libre AAA Worldwide. His UFC career was marked by notable victories, including defeating Brock Lesnar.
